Fashion designer Vera Wang has bought a contemporary home in Beverly Hills, for about $10 million; the home was listed in March for $10.9 million.
The midcentury-modern home was completely renovated and has four bedrooms, a home theater and walls of glass. There’s also a pool and spa.

Two dresses worn by the late princess Diana were sold at an auction house in Beverly Hills Sunday for a total of $276,000, Julien’s auction house announced.
The first dress — a black crepe evening gown with diamante paste embroidery on the short-sleeved top inspired by Indian motifs — went for $144,000.
It was purchased for Diana’s 1992 visit to India, when she accompanied her then-husband, Prince Charles on the trip.


Luxury watch maker Hublot has opened its first boutique in the Western United States in Beverly Hills, California.
Internationally recognized as a luxury capital, Beverly Hills is home to the world’s most exclusive stores, with Rodeo Drive at its epicenter.
The Hublot Boutique Beverly Hills is located in the heart of the city’s most prestigious shopping district, on Brighton Way at Rodeo Drive.

Rolls-Royce has teamed up with Beverly Hills-based designer Bijan Pakzad to custom-design 30 Limited-Edition models costing more than $1 million each.
Bijan will work closely with the luxury automaker to turn out a handful of special edition Phantoms, complete with the designer’s own personal touches.
The announcement was made last week at a special event at Bijan’s Rodeo Drive Boutique complete with the designer’s own yellow Rolls-Royce Drophead Coupe.


Leading luxury mobile phone manufacturer Vertu opened their latest U.S. boutique on Beverly Hills’ famous Rodeo Drive last week.
The Rodeo Drive location was strategically chosen for its reputation as one of the world’s most exclusive shopping destinations.
The LA Times reported that at the grand opening there were more than a few enthusiasts in attendance including music producer Quincy Jones and singer Seal.
